Q: Is 1,535,944 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,535,944 is a composite number.

Why is 1,535,944 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,535,944 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 37 74 148 296 5,189 10,378 20,756 41,512 191,993 383,986 767,972 and 1,535,944, with no remainder.

Since 1,535,944 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,535,944, it is a composite number.
